Horse Powered Reading® at Mahogany Bay Farm develops and improves children’s literacy skills through equine-assisted learning and interactive reading activities around the farm.
The camp's focus is on phonemic awareness, decoding, fluency, vocabulary, and comprehension via:
-Horse Powered Reading® Sessions
-Literacy Scavenger Hunt Goat Walks
-Reading to Horses & Farm Animals
-Learning about Horses
-Arts & Crafts

During Horse Powered Reading® sessions, learners interact with horses from the ground, while using toys and props to identify obstacles that get in the way of learning. Sessions focus on learning the five critical reading skills: phonemic awareness, decoding, vocabulary, fluency, and comprehension.

This club integrates reading a new book each week from The Horse Book Series by Ilhaam alMaskery. Learning new horse vocabulary while improving one's horsemanship is the focus on this fun, educational, and horsey club! (No horse experience necessary)
Book Schedule
7/11 Who's Who in Horse World- common horse breeds
7/18 How We Move- gaits and riding style
7/25 Saddle Up- basic equipment and horse care
8/1 Your Horse, Your Reflection- becoming a great leader
